History

The Department of Parasitology started working at the Faculty of Medical Sciences in 1981 with the establishment of Tarbiat Modares University. Since its establishment, the Department has been responsible for providing undergraduate student education. In 1988, the Department began to train postgraduate students of Parasitology in order to prepare experts and professionals in the field of education and research and provide qualified faculty members for other domestic universities. In addition, several post-doctoral students have also been admitted to this Department. In a constructive interaction with international scientific centers, the group has been responsible for the training, preparing and coaching some postgraduate students, for MSc and PhD programs, from Afghanistan and Iraq in Parasitology, as well as accepting fellowship applicants from Iraqi faculty members.
The Department of Medical Entomology was founded in 1986 to train qualified, committed, and expert individuals to meet the societys needs considering the fact that insects, directly or indirectly, involved in diseases transmission, particularly parasitic diseases. In 2001, the Department was merged with Parasitology Department to pursue bilateral educational and research goals by means of Unit management.

Research Areas of the Department

The most important research areas of the group are as follows:

  • Designing and manufacturing new Anti-parasitic vaccines
  • Molecular studies of epidemiology of common parasites and their carriers in the country
  • Study and evaluation of new Anti-parasitic and Anti-arthropod medications
  • Investigating opportunistic, emerging and growing parasites for molecular epidemiology
  • The mechanism of the effect of drugs on parasitic infections
  • Evaluation of chemical compounds and novel anti-parasitic herbal medicines
  • Molecular identification and taxonomic studies of parasites
  • The evolutionary history of carriers of malaria using cytogenetic methods
  • Epidemiology and molecular care of transmitted diseases, pathology and biological control of important arthropods in the framework of a compilation campaign with carriers
  • Ecology, diversity and dynamics of the genetic structure of carriers of Arthropod-borne diseases
